Start with the Right eBay Account Setup

Before listing your items, ensure your eBay account is set up properly:

  • Choose between Personal or Business Account: Business accounts are ideal for large-scale selling and offer tax, branding, and inventory management tools.

  • Set up payment options via eBay Managed Payments: eBay now processes payments directly, offering a centralized dashboard for tracking payouts.

  • Select your default shipping and return preferences to streamline the listing process.

Categories and Item Specifics

Placing your item in the correct category is crucial for visibility. Use eBay’s suggestions or select manually for niche items.

  • Fill in item specifics (brand, size, color, material) to improve discoverability via eBay’s search filters and product catalog.

  • Missing specifics may result in your item not appearing in filtered searches.

Shipping and Return Policies

Shipping: Offer free shipping when possible (factor the cost into your price). Use tracked shipping to provide peace of mind to buyers. Offer international shipping to expand your reach—eBay’s Global Shipping Program simplifies this. Returns: A 30-day return policy builds trust and boosts visibility in search. Clearly define who pays return shipping and under what conditions.

Promoted Listings and Marketing

eBay offers tools to help boost visibility:

Promoted Listings: Place your item higher in search results with a small ad fee Coupons and Sales Events: Attract repeat customers and move slow stock, eBay Stores: For businesses, stores offer branding, cross-promotion, and markdown manager tools.
